Overview of Belt Tensioner Pulleys

Belt tensioner pulleys are part of the accessory belt drive system in a vehicle. Their primary function is to maintain the correct amount of tension on the engine’s belts, such as the serpentine belt or timing belt. By keeping the belts at the right tension, these pulleys ensure that power is efficiently transferred from the crankshaft to various engine components like the alternator, air conditioning compressor, and power steering pump.

Principles Behind Belt Tensioner Pulleys

The key principle behind belt tensioner pulleys is to prevent slippage or skipping of the belts. When a belt is loose, it can slip on the pulleys, leading to decreased efficiency in power transmission and potential damage to the belts themselves. On the other hand, if a belt is too tight, it can put excessive strain on the engine components, leading to premature wear and possible belt failure. Belt tensioner pulleys are designed to automatically adjust the tension of the belts within the optimal range, ensuring smooth operation without the need for manual adjustment.

Common Usage Scenarios

Belt tensioner pulleys are commonly used in vehicles with overhead camshaft (OHC) engines, such as the Toyota Camry 2010-2011 2.5L. These engines rely on timing belts to synchronize the rotation of the crankshaft and camshaft, ensuring precise opening and closing of the engine’s valves. Belt tensioner pulleys in these vehicles play a critical role in maintaining the correct tension on the timing belt, preventing misalignment and potential engine damage.

Usage Tips

  • Regular Inspection: It is essential to inspect the condition of the belt tensioner pulleys during routine vehicle maintenance. Look for signs of wear, such as excessive noise, vibration, or visible damage.

  • Proper Tension Adjustment: If you notice any abnormalities in the operation of the belts, such as squealing or slipping, have the belt tensioner pulleys and belts inspected and adjusted by a qualified mechanic.
